THE OPPORTUNITY

We need a dedicated senior designer for the Harry Potter publishing program to support the Creative Director, Editorial Director, and Editor for all things Harry Potter, including all J.K. Rowling publishing (backlist and future publishing).

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Art direction and design for all new Harry Potter/J.K. Rowling publishing and some licensed HP publishing

  • Creative development of new publishing, working collaboratively with Editorial, with a particular focus on generating proposals of design-led projects

  • File preparation, trafficking, review, and management for all new publishing and related print/digital sales materials

  • Creative development and design of custom/proprietary editions

  • Backlist development and maintenance, including repackages, reprints, and corrections

  • In-house point person for all inter-departmental file/design needs (Sales/Marketing/Publicity file requests, metadata images, foreign rights/co-editions)

  • Liaison with external publishers for Outside Purchase projects

  • Creation of internal and external presentation materials (i.e. project proposals, artist proposals, seasonal presentations, cover meetings, etc.)

  • Recruitment and management of freelance designers as needed

For more than 100 years, Scholastic Corporation (NASDAQ: SCHL) has been meeting children where they are – at school, at home and in their communities – by creating quality content and experiences, all beginning with literacy. Scholastic delivers stories, characters, and learning moments that empower all kids to become lifelong readers and learners through bestselling children’s books, literacy- and knowledge-building resources for schools including classroom magazines, and award-winning, entertaining children's media. As the world's largest publisher and distributor of children's books through school-based book clubs and book fairs, classroom libraries, school and public libraries, retail, and online, and with a global reach into more than 135 countries, Scholastic encourages the personal and intellectual growth of all children, while nurturing a lifelong relationship with reading, themselves, and the world around them. HOW YOU CAN FIT (Qualifications)

  • Deep and expert knowledge of the Adobe suite: Indesign, Photoshop, Illustrator

  • Creative thinker with dynamic portfolio showing ideas and art/type executions

  • Exceptional attention to detail and digital file preparation.

  • Excellent time-management to meet schedules.

  • Effective communicator with good writing skills in order to communicate with artists, colleagues, and outside vendors.

  • Affinity and enthusiasm for the Harry Potter books.

Experience: Aware of book publishing, art trends, the children’s book market, and cover design and packaging for children’s books.

Education: College degree: BFA in Design and/or illustration
